T he American bison is now the national mammal of the U.S., as a result of a law President Obama signed in May 2016. Millions of these massive animals once roamed across North America. But as pioneers expanded west and the government sponsored hunting programs, the bison population dwindled to barely 1,000 by the 1890s. Due to recent conservation efforts, the American bison population is back to a healthy 500,000 and growing. Bison, also known as buffalo, can now be found in all 50 states, at zoos and in the wild—especially in protected areas like Yellowstone National Park in Wyoming. Bison
20 Average lifespan, in years, of wild bison
40 Top speed, in miles per hour, at which bison can run
2,000 Weight, in pounds, of an adult male bison
6 Average height at the shoulder, in feet, of an adult male bison
61 Length of a fully grown bison’s horns, in centimeters
